The Maharashtra government has finally given the 1986 batch IPS officer Sanjay Pandey his due and promoted him on December 20 as state director general of police, Home Guards. He held the post of the additional director general of police, Home Guards.
Pandey is known for his investigation into several high-profile economic offense cases, including the infamous cobbler scam.
He had recently moved the Bombay high court against a state home department resolution which delayed his promotion. The HC found merit in his argument and struck down the state order that had treated Pandey's leave between 2000 and 2002 as 'not on duty'.
The HC also took the govt. to task for its 2016 order that had recalled its 2007 decision to regularize his leave period and treat him as on duty. The court had asked the state to consider Pandey's case for promotion to the post of additional director general of police from 2012 within four weeks. It had said that if found eligible, then after his promotion within six weeks, the state would have to consider him for promotion to the DGP's post.
